About The Position

We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Senior Application Advisor (Patient Access) – to join our team. In this role, you will serve as a senior-level contributor and co-application lead, supporting the implementation, optimization, and ongoing maintenance of the Epic electronic health record (EHR) system. You will operate within a collaborative, team-oriented environment, providing strategic and technical leadership while mentoring team members and ensuring high-quality service delivery to clients. Cardamom is seeking an experienced Senior Application Advisor to serve on the Epic AMS Access team supporting Prelude, Cadence, Real-Time Eligibility (RTE), and Referrals. This individual will partner closely with the team's existing App Lead, who primarily focuses on Prelude and RTE, and will take a leadership role in overseeing Cadence and Referrals. The AMS Access team consists of approximately 14 team members and serves as the client's complete application support team for these applications. This is an excellent opportunity for a senior Epic analyst who enjoys balancing hands-on application work with team leadership, mentorship, organization, and client partnership. The ideal candidate is an excellent communicator who is proactive, highly organized, and comfortable helping guide both people and work.
